The authority of Maharashtra’s CET Cell will conduct two types of exams, the PCB group exam and the PCM group exam in MHT CET 2026. The MHT CET syllabus will be 20 percent from Class 11th and 80 percent from Class 12th. Along with the syllabus, candidates must also be aware of the MHT CET exam pattern. For Mathematics, 2 marks for each question, and for physics, chemistry, and biology, 1 mark for each question. And there is no negative marking.
| Exam Group | SUbjects | Questions | Marks | Time |
|---|---|---|---|---|
PCM (Engineering - B.E./B.Tech) | Mathematics | 50 | 100 | 90 mins |
Physics & Chemistry | 50 (each) | 100 | 90 mins | |
Total (PCM) | Mathematics, Physics, Chemistry | 150 | 200 | 180 mins (3 hours) |
PCB (Pharmacy - B.Pharm/Pharm.D) | Biology | 100 | 100 | 90 mins |
Physics & Chemistry | 50 (each) | 100 | 90 mins | |
Total (PCB) | Biology, Physics, Chemistry | 200 | 200 | 180 mins (3 hours) |

The authority is expected to begin the MHT CET 2026 counselling process tentatively in June / July 2026. The MHT CET counselling will be conducted online on the official website. The authority conducts counselling in four CAP rounds. If there are any vacant seats left afterwards, then institute-level counselling will be done.

MHT CET Cell has announced that the exam will be held only within the state. The authority conducts the MHT CET 2026 exam across all 36 districts of Maharashtra. The MHT CET exam was conducted in almost 226 centres across Maharashtra in the previous session. Candidates have to select their district and centre to attend the MHT CET 2026 examination. The MHT CET exam centre details will be provided through the admit card. MHT CET exam centres will not be available in different states outside Maharashtra. Last year, they were available in Bihar, Chhattisgarh, Delhi, Gujarat, Uttar Pradesh, Rajasthan, Jharkhand, Madhya Pradesh, Telangana, and Karnataka.

The authority published the MHT CET 2026 eligibility criteria on the official website. Students should clear their 10+2 with subjects including maths, physics, chemistry, and biology to be eligible for the MHT CET exam 2026. There is no minimum age limit for applicants to apply for the MHT CET exam 2026. Candidates with a BSc degree and a Diploma in Engineering are also eligible to apply for the MHT CET 2026 exam. Applicants get admission into B. Pharmacy and B.Tech undergraduate courses through the MHT CET Examination.
| Criteria | Details |
|---|---|
Nationality | Indian Citizen |
Age Limit | No age limit |
Education | Passed/Appearing Class 12 (HSC) or equivalent |
Subjects | Engineering: Physics & Mathematics + Chemistry/Biology Pharmacy: Physics & Chemistry + Mathematics/Biology |
Minimum Marks | General: 45% Reserved (Maharashtra): 40% |

MHT CET 2026 registration fees are different for different categories. For first attempt, General category candidates have to pay 1300 rupees, and reservation candidates have to pay 1000 rupees. A late fee of 500 has to be paid if the candidate applies after the last date of application.
| ParticularIncrease in MHT CET 2026 Registration Fee: New Fee Structure Announced | Fees for single attempt | Fees for 2 attempts |
|---|---|---|
Application fees for the General category, outside Maharashtra state, and J&K migrant candidates | Rs 1300 | Rs 2600 |
Candidates of SC, ST, OBC, SBC, SEBC, EWS, PWD, orphans, and Transgender | Rs 1000 | Rs 2000 |
